Uisng Foreign Driving Licences in South Africa – Must Know

A driving licence issued in any country other than South Africa (RSA), is valid to drive with in the RSA if: The foreign driving licence was issued on a date on which the holder thereof has not been permanently or ordinarily resident in the RSA. How do I apply for a drivers licence?

Before applying for a driving licence, you must have a learners licence. You must be over the age of 18 before you can apply for a driving licence for a motor vehicle and over the age of 16 to apply for a licence to operate a motor cycle (with an engine capacity of up to … Read more

Psira certificate collection

1. How long does it take for PSiRA application to be approved?12 working daysNB : Kindly advice the clients that the 12 days waiting period does not include weekends and public holidays. 2.
